11.3 Use Case Example

Sarah Smith is manager of Customer Relations at ABC Financial. Her direct employees are Maria Belafonte and several other individuals. To better manage access requests, ABC Financial created several teams, including Customer Relations. On the Customer Relations team, Sarah is the requester and her direct employees are recipients. As the requester, Sarah can view and request permissions, such as laptops and mobile phones, on behalf of her employees. She cannot revoke the permissions.

Sarah also has the ability to create proxy assignments for the members of her team. By doing so, she can assign an employee to act on behalf of other, such as when one is on vacation.

In this scenario, the Customer Relations team has the following settings:

Setting

Value

Requesters

Sarah Smith

Recipients

Maria Belafonte (and other employees who report to Sarah)

Add Resources

Selected Resources:

  • Mobile phone

  • Laptop

Add User Application Driver Permissions

Checked

Permissions

  • View Resource

  • Assign Resource

NOTE:Users do not need to be a member of a team to request roles, resources, or PRDs. Teams simply make it easier to manage permissions in bulk for users and groups and to assign proxy actions.
